| the national markings are wrong, the author received the info that it was Werners machine from my friend and I when we had our SturmFw web-site some years back. the 13 and ~ is solid dark black as well as the swastika not gray also the Adlerflugeln is not trimmed in yellow but white indicating 11th staffel in July of 44 later in mid-August 44 the staffel was designated the 14th with the change over of including 2./JG 51, numbers in red to the 16th Sturmstaffel in IV.Sturm/JG 3. the Motorhaube likewise has a touch of blue in the dark black as indicated by recovered samples and photos. | One thing on Priller's '190. The marking immediately aft of the '13' is always shown as a black'spot' in a white circle in profiles/drawings etc. However, I may be wrong, but I suspect this should be the red cross, in a white circle, signifying the First Aid Kit stowage on the hatch cover. As I say, I could be wrong in this instance, and maybe Wojtek, Eric or Wayne can clarify this. Terry. |

| In pics of Prller's 190s it is clearly visible that it was a balck spot with white outline without any red crosse ( Fw190A-5 Werk Nummer 7298, 1943).What is more in a couple pics of other his Wurgers a small black rectangle with the white outline is visible instead of the spot (probably Fw109A-6 Werk Nummer 530120 winter1943/44) and the black sharpened line instead of both the spot and the rectangle ( Fw190A-8 ) . Besides the First Aid hatch was on the starboard but not on port side.
